Ticket #2907 — Signature check fails on report builder export

Support: customers exporting from the Tallyvane report builder see a signature verification error after the sorting-stability patch. The patch changed row ordering in grouped exports, which altered the serialized payload, so exports signed before the patch now fail verification against cached manifests. Advise customers to regenerate reports; old exports cannot be re-verified. Fresh exports are signed with the key below.

signing key of fadug-haweg = bky19_x2JJNa4RuE34mQa9TgK

Subject: Quota cut-over complete

Team — the per-tenant rate quota cut-over finished last night. All tenants on Brightmere are now on the new quota engine; legacy limits are disabled. Expect a few tickets about 429s from tenants who were over-provisioned before. Point them to the quota page. The new engine runs with the following values.

config for yahof-tajop:
zorath:
  pin: 7493
  metrics_host: metrics.zorath.tolvaqsys.internal
  tenant: praiel
  seal: seal_fd9cd4f1

MEMO — Tressing Fabrication Ltd
To: Incoming Director of Operations
Re: Capacity Decision, Elmgate Plant

Decision taken last week: Elmgate moves to two-shift operation from March. Line 4 mothballed; tooling transferred to Line 2. Capital request for an additional press deferred pending demand review. Staffing adjusts through redeployment, no redundancies planned. You inherit an open question on third-shift feasibility for peak season. The commercial context informing this decision is set out in the confidential note below.

board note of yageg-yadug: The northern region missed its Framir quota by 13.1 percent last quarter. Lamathek Freight plans to raise the Quenael list price by 30.2 percent in March. The pricing group signed off on a budget of $133.5 million for Project Novok. The renewal with Gilethek Foods closes at $60.0 million a year, 2.7 percent above the last contract.